Transaction

3914982acab695564e3e2aebdff2c55ebd48ec1d8ff7a36dea5155ec175e4168
103,686 confirmations
Timestamp
1710368120
Block834,574
Fee5,176 sats
Fee rate20.1 sats/vB
view on mempool.space

Inputs & Outputs